Paul Bakker828acb22011-05-27 09:25:42 +0000103= Version 0.99-pre5 released on 2011-05-26
Paul Bakkerb6ecaf52011-04-19 14:29:23 +0000104Features
105 * Added additional Cipher Block Modes to symmetric ciphers
106 (AES CTR, Camellia CTR, XTEA CBC) including the option to
107 enable and disable individual modes when needed
Paul Bakker335db3f2011-04-25 15:28:35 +0000108 * Functions requiring File System functions can now be disabled
109 by undefining POLARSSL_FS_IO
Paul Bakker9d781402011-05-09 16:17:09 +0000110 * A error_strerror function() has been added to translate between
111 error codes and their description.
Paul Bakker2f5947e2011-05-18 15:47:11 +0000112 * Added mpi_get_bit() and mpi_set_bit() individual bit setter/getter
113 functions.
Paul Bakker1496d382011-05-23 12:07:29 +0000114 * Added ssl_mail_client and ssl_fork_server as example programs.
Paul Bakkerb6ecaf52011-04-19 14:29:23 +0000115
Paul Bakker23986e52011-04-24 08:57:21 +0000116Changes
117 * Major argument / variable rewrite. Introduced use of size_t
118 instead of int for buffer lengths and loop variables for
Paul Bakkera755ca12011-04-24 09:11:17 +0000119 better unsigned / signed use. Renamed internal bigint types
120 t_int and t_dbl to t_uint and t_udbl in the process
Paul Bakker6c591fa2011-05-05 11:49:20 +0000121 * mpi_init() and mpi_free() now only accept a single MPI
122 argument and do not accept variable argument lists anymore.
Paul Bakker9d781402011-05-09 16:17:09 +0000123 * The error codes have been remapped and combining error codes
124 is now done with a PLUS instead of an OR as error codes
125 used are negative.
Paul Bakker831a7552011-05-18 13:32:51 +0000126 * Changed behaviour of net_read(), ssl_fetch_input() and ssl_recv().
127 net_recv() now returns 0 on EOF instead of
128 POLARSSL_ERR_NET_CONN_RESET. ssl_fetch_input() returns
129 POLARSSL_ERR_SSL_CONN_EOF on an EOF from its f_recv() function.
130 ssl_read() returns 0 if a POLARSSL_ERR_SSL_CONN_EOF is received
131 after the handshake.
132 * Network functions now return POLARSSL_ERR_NET_WANT_READ or
133 POLARSSL_ERR_NET_WANT_WRITE instead of the ambiguous
134 POLARSSL_ERR_NET_TRY_AGAIN

375= Version 0.9 released on 2008-03-16
376
377 * Added support for ciphersuite: SSL_RSA_AES_128_SHA
378 * Enabled support for large files by default in aescrypt2.c
379 * Preliminary openssl wrapper contributed by David Barrett
380 * Fixed a bug in ssl_write() that caused the same payload to
381 be sent twice in non-blocking mode when send returns EAGAIN
382 * Fixed ssl_parse_client_hello(): session id and challenge must
383 not be swapped in the SSLv2 ClientHello (found by Greg Robson)
384 * Added user-defined callback debug function (Krystian Kolodziej)
385 * Before freeing a certificate, properly zero out all cert. data
386 * Fixed the "mode" parameter so that encryption/decryption are
387 not swapped on PadLock; also fixed compilation on older versions
388 of gcc (bug reported by David Barrett)
389 * Correctly handle the case in padlock_xcryptcbc() when input or
390 ouput data is non-aligned by falling back to the software
391 implementation, as VIA Nehemiah cannot handle non-aligned buffers
392 * Fixed a memory leak in x509parse_crt() which was reported by Greg
393 Robson-Garth; some x509write.c fixes by Pascal Vizeli, thanks to
394 Matthew Page who reported several bugs
395 * Fixed x509_get_ext() to accept some rare certificates which have
396 an INTEGER instead of a BOOLEAN for BasicConstraints::cA.
397 * Added support on the client side for the TLS "hostname" extension
398 (patch contributed by David Patino)
399 * Make x509parse_verify() return BADCERT_CN_MISMATCH when an empty
400 string is passed as the CN (bug reported by spoofy)
401 * Added an option to enable/disable the BN assembly code
402 * Updated rsa_check_privkey() to verify that (D*E) = 1 % (P-1)*(Q-1)
403 * Disabled obsolete hash functions by default (MD2, MD4); updated
404 selftest and benchmark to not test ciphers that have been disabled
405 * Updated x509parse_cert_info() to correctly display byte 0 of the
406 serial number, setup correct server port in the ssl client example
407 * Fixed a critical denial-of-service with X.509 cert. verification:
408 peer may cause xyssl to loop indefinitely by sending a certificate
409 for which the RSA signature check fails (bug reported by Benoit)
410 * Added test vectors for: AES-CBC, AES-CFB, DES-CBC and 3DES-CBC,
411 HMAC-MD5, HMAC-SHA1, HMAC-SHA-256, HMAC-SHA-384, and HMAC-SHA-512
412 * Fixed HMAC-SHA-384 and HMAC-SHA-512 (thanks to Josh Sinykin)
413 * Modified ssl_parse_client_key_exchange() to protect against
414 Daniel Bleichenbacher attack on PKCS#1 v1.5 padding, as well
415 as the Klima-Pokorny-Rosa extension of Bleichenbacher's attack
416 * Updated rsa_gen_key() so that ctx->N is always nbits in size
417 * Fixed assembly PPC compilation errors on Mac OS X, thanks to
418 David Barrett and Dusan Semen
